|
Debt - Schedule of Maturities of Notes Payable and Long-term Borrowings (Details)
$ in Thousands
|
Mar. 31, 2022
USD ($)
|Debt Disclosure [Abstract]
|2022 (remaining nine months)
|$ 2,140
|2023
|2,762
|2024
|32,054
|2025
|386
|2026
|20,436
|Total long-term debt, current and non-current
|$ 57,778
|X
- Definition
+ References
Debt, Maturity, Remainder of Fiscal Year
+ Details
No definition available.
|X
- Definition
+ References
Debt, Maturity, Year Four
+ Details
No definition available.
|X
- Definition
+ References
Debt, Maturity, Year One
+ Details
No definition available.
|X
- Definition
+ References
Debt, Maturity, Year Three
+ Details
No definition available.
|X
- Definition
+ References
Debt, Maturity, Year Two
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Represents the aggregate of total long-term debt, including current maturities and short-term debt.
+ Details
No definition available.